Description

Tragedy can seek us out at the moment we least expect it. Brynn and Adam Michaels have rebuilt their lives after Brynn's painful and cruel past threatened to tear them apart. With a baby on the way, hope and promise are within reach. Just when Brynn envisions that she and Adam can lead a happy life, an unexpected visitor arrives, threatening to destroy everything. When the one thing holding them together is ripped cruelly from their lives, they are forever changed, their fragile life together teetering dangerously on the edge. As Brynn discovers a life she never expected, and a family she never knew she had, Adam, the only person she has truly loved, slowly changes into a man she no longer recognizes. When a handsome stranger arrives at Brynn's darkest moment, feelings she never knew could exist are stirred within her and she must make a choice. Will her decision cost Brynn the ultimate price? Losing Eva is the deeply complex, emotional sequel to Leaving Eva, and the second novel in the Eva Series. As an author of women's fiction, Jennifer Sivec creates strong characters and explores the dark edges of the human spirit. Her thought-provoking novels implore readers to question how much suffering one can endure and yet also provide messages of hope and promise.Caution: Eva's story contains graphic violence, strong language, drug abuse, domestic abuse, and child abuse.
